HI,
I purchased a never flown Inspire 1 Pro X5 with a GL658C controller. In the Go app the RC has version 1.9.2 and is trying to connect to a phantom 3 at start. Im new to this and this doesn't seem right. I can't get the aircraft out of travel mode. The blue light is steady on aircraft.

The remote has a light blue light on.

Need help with updating to the correct FW for an Inspire.

Can anyone help?

Thanks
 
Hi there, Ok to start we need to understand where the craft is at,

The first thing I would suggest I manually winding the craft out of travel mode, there is a screw in the base that you can carefully turn that winds the landing gear, do this and manually put it all the way into landing mode then attach the camera and turn the craft on and tell us what the tail LED does.

Don’t do anything on the RC a minute.

Ok I will want you to put it back into transport mode at the end but ok I’m thinking your RC is on firmware newer than the craft,

On the RC connect your phone or device to the RC and turn on, on the DJI Go landing page there are 3 lines in the top RH corner, press and hold these for 10 seconds and it should bring up a screen to downgrade the RC, will it let you select a fw earlier than v1.6, Not 1.6 but earlier than so V1.580 ect ?

Ok so you need to either stay as you are or update the craft to at least V1.8 and the RC to V1.6, there was an inscription change in V1.8 craft firmware that means the RC must be on at least V1.6.

V1.8 craft firmware with V1.6 RC firmware is a good place to be tbh as that’s where I had my Inspire 1

Before you do anything else of you now go into Settings and About can you tell us what firmware version the craft is on ?
